What is the difference between Temporary Pcb Layout Engineer vs PCB Design Engineer?

AspectTemporary Pcb Layout EngineerPCB Design Engineer
CredentialsTypically requires an associate degree or diploma in electronics or PCB designUsually requires a bachelor's degree in electrical engineering or related field
Work EnvironmentContract-based, often in manufacturing or electronics companiesFull-time or contract, in R&D or product development teams
Industry UsageCommon in manufacturing, prototyping, and quick-turn projectsUsed in product development, detailed design, and engineering teams

While both roles involve PCB layout tasks, a Temporary Pcb Layout Engineer typically works on short-term projects with a focus on quick implementation, whereas a PCB Design Engineer often handles comprehensive design processes with more responsibility for the entire PCB development cycle.

Job Description Position Title: PCB Layout Engineer Location: Onsite | Naperville, IL Compensation: $75,000 - $85,000 base salary Employment Type: Full-time Position Summary: A leading advanced electronics manufacturing organization is seeking a PCB Layout Engineer to support the design and development of complex electronic products across aerospace, defense, medical device, and industrial technology environments. This role is focused on multi-layer PCB layout design, high-speed routing, and supporting mission-critical products within a collaborative engineering environment. The ideal candidate brings strong PCB layout experience, attention to detail, and the ability to work cross-functionally with engineering and manufacturing teams throughout the product development lifecycle.

Key Responsibilities: Design and develop complex multi-layer PCB layouts including rigid, rigid-flex, and HDI boards Support component placement, routing strategies, and stack-up development for mixed-signal and RF designs Perform high-speed routing including controlled impedance and differential pair routing Apply best practices related to signal integrity, power integrity, EMI/EMC mitigation, grounding, and thermal performance Generate fabrication and assembly documentation including Gerber files, drawings, and manufacturing packages Conduct DFM, DFA, and DFT reviews with manufacturing partners and internal teams Collaborate closely with electrical, mechanical, and manufacturing engineering teams throughout development processes Support CAD workflows, PCB libraries, and layout standards across multiple design environments Participate in technical reviews and provide layout support for engineering initiatives Qualifications: 2-5+ years of PCB layout experience within high-reliability industries Strong experience with Altium Designer Experience working with additional PCB CAD tools such as Cadence Allegro, OrCAD, or Siemens Xpedition preferred Hands-on experience with mixed-signal and RF PCB designs Experience supporting high-speed interfaces such as DDR, PCIe, or SERDES Strong understanding of controlled impedance routing, SI/PI fundamentals, and EMI/EMC design practices Experience with multi-layer stack-ups including 8+ layer boards Associate's Degree in Electrical Engineering or equivalent hands-on experience preferred Salary & Benefits: Base salary: $75,000 - $85,000 Medical, dental, and vision coverage 401(k) retirement plan Opportunity to support advanced electronic products across aerospace, defense, medical, and industrial markets Collaborative engineering environment with long-term growth potential
